Branch: refs/heads/master
Home: https://github.com/Checkmk/checkmk
Commit: 8ae772334a3ae8d039d135190df937090c0b2164
https://github.com/Checkmk/checkmk/commit/8ae772334a3ae8d039d135190df937090…
Author: Mathias Laurin <mathias.laurin(a)checkmk.com>
Date: 2024-01-12 (Fri, 12 Jan 2024)
Changed paths:
A packages/livestatus/include/livestatus/PerformanceData.h
M packages/livestatus/src/CMakeLists.txt
A packages/livestatus/src/PerformanceData.cc
Log Message:
-----------
Move perf data parser to livestatus
Performance data is a feature from Nagios.
CMK-15605
Change-Id: I15ed51f8eeb2c9cf9c4ebd89df07e1cdea00e00a
Commit: cfdfa8a9ff1b28d7217689e1084a7197706b835b
https://github.com/Checkmk/checkmk/commit/cfdfa8a9ff1b28d7217689e1084a71977…
Author: Mathias Laurin <mathias.laurin(a)checkmk.com>
Date: 2024-01-12 (Fri, 12 Jan 2024)
Changed paths:
M packages/livestatus/src/TableHosts.cc
M packages/livestatus/src/TableServices.cc
M packages/livestatus/test/test_Table.cc
Log Message:
-----------
Add performance_data column
Now as dict[str, str].
CMK-15605
Change-Id: Iad75c5563c601ecf595d6500f84aadbd87e061ef
Compare: https://github.com/Checkmk/checkmk/compare/21fbd2b74201...cfdfa8a9ff1b
Branch: refs/heads/master
Home: https://github.com/Checkmk/checkmk
Commit: 21fbd2b7420144bf84fd6d0e3caef8c5589ac45a
https://github.com/Checkmk/checkmk/commit/21fbd2b7420144bf84fd6d0e3caef8c55…
Author: Konstantin Baikov <konstantin.baikov(a)checkmk.com>
Date: 2024-01-12 (Fri, 12 Jan 2024)
Changed paths:
M cmk/ec/config.py
A cmk/ec/history_sqlite.py
M cmk/ec/main.py
Log Message:
-----------
Add sqllite history backend skeleton
This is only config a change and a stub
that satisfies the ABC
Change-Id: Icedaceede222d53f4e91033d4037d2ebb1ca0723
Branch: refs/heads/master
Home: https://github.com/Checkmk/checkmk
Commit: 6932392e118ef0adf5fe79d228700d252ae00fcc
https://github.com/Checkmk/checkmk/commit/6932392e118ef0adf5fe79d228700d252…
Author: Sven Panne <sven.panne(a)checkmk.com>
Date: 2024-01-12 (Fri, 12 Jan 2024)
Changed paths:
M packages/livestatus/include/livestatus/ICore.h
M packages/livestatus/src/TableHosts.cc
M packages/livestatus/src/TableServices.cc
M packages/livestatus/test/test_Table.cc
M packages/neb/include/neb/NebCore.h
M packages/neb/src/NebCore.cc
Log Message:
-----------
No need to pass a logger around.
Change-Id: I364bc9c1cd638c454b54f36445f126ea0bba16ed
Commit: f8af5a1de5241f064efa363e03580686a77e307e
https://github.com/Checkmk/checkmk/commit/f8af5a1de5241f064efa363e03580686a…
Author: Sven Panne <sven.panne(a)checkmk.com>
Date: 2024-01-12 (Fri, 12 Jan 2024)
Changed paths:
M packages/cmk-agent-based/cmk/agent_based/v1/type_defs.py
M packages/cmk-livestatus-client/cmk/livestatus_client/__init__.py
M packages/cmk-mkp-tool/cmk/mkp_tool/_mkp.py
M packages/cmk-mkp-tool/cmk/mkp_tool/_reporter.py
M packages/cmk-rulesets/cmk/rulesets/v1/rule_specs.py
M packages/cmk-werks/cmk/werks/convert.py
Log Message:
-----------
pyupgraded packages/
Change-Id: I7529051f1b8e08dd391978e2184f897d4d57ad35
Commit: 4f6fb8043822f55c80bbb77e9e79b6cbc8c590f1
https://github.com/Checkmk/checkmk/commit/4f6fb8043822f55c80bbb77e9e79b6cbc…
Author: Maximilian Wirtz <maximilian.wirtz(a)checkmk.com>
Date: 2024-01-12 (Fri, 12 Jan 2024)
Changed paths:
M tests/unit/cmk/base/plugins/agent_based/test_checkmk_agent.py
Log Message:
-----------
Remove unittest for "/32" nets/ips
The function is called `_normalize_ip_addresses` but it does not do
anything with the `x.x.x.x/32`. This `/32` notation (not sure if it is
really an ip address rather than a ip net) is not really normalized nor
is it used anywhere else.
So I drop the test for now so in a later change it will not raise issues
since the `/` is usually forbidden in hostnames and ip addresses...
Change-Id: I20ec012a2f217c2d189be2cc8c147c097dce089c
Compare: https://github.com/Checkmk/checkmk/compare/50b7132bb122...4f6fb8043822
Branch: refs/heads/master
Home: https://github.com/Checkmk/checkmk
Commit: 42cacb2d802c6b5a5749a28faa61e34bc2cc867a
https://github.com/Checkmk/checkmk/commit/42cacb2d802c6b5a5749a28faa61e34bc…
Author: Sergey Kipnis <sergey.kipnis(a)checkmk.com>
Date: 2024-01-11 (Thu, 11 Jan 2024)
Changed paths:
A packages/check-sql/tests/files/test-mini-piggyback.yml
Log Message:
-----------
add test config for piggyback
usable on Windows only with local SQL
Change-Id: I5c7aafffaf150a0ef84bc08e21fb22b7b5c80ffd
Commit: a3d1c57a00cd23cec2d5fb921d39da54eac53315
https://github.com/Checkmk/checkmk/commit/a3d1c57a00cd23cec2d5fb921d39da54e…
Author: Sergey Kipnis <sergey.kipnis(a)checkmk.com>
Date: 2024-01-11 (Thu, 11 Jan 2024)
Changed paths:
M packages/check-sql/src/config/section.rs
M packages/check-sql/src/ms_sql/instance.rs
M packages/check-sql/src/ms_sql/query.rs
M packages/check-sql/src/ms_sql/section.rs
M packages/check-sql/src/ms_sql/sqls.rs
M packages/check-sql/tests/common/tools.rs
M packages/check-sql/tests/test_ms_sql.rs
Log Message:
-----------
check-sql: improve typing and naming
- Sql query is identified with certain id.
- unindentified Sql query are custom
- unified call hierarchy
- renaming for consistency
Change-Id: Ib4c7fe7e87577dda067665fb8e966cd8d2fa9a80
Commit: 5cb7dede62cb931832a3b8ddfcd566547614e7cb
https://github.com/Checkmk/checkmk/commit/5cb7dede62cb931832a3b8ddfcd566547…
Author: Sergey Kipnis <sergey.kipnis(a)checkmk.com>
Date: 2024-01-11 (Thu, 11 Jan 2024)
Changed paths:
M packages/check-sql/src/ms_sql/instance.rs
M packages/check-sql/tests/test_ms_sql.rs
Log Message:
-----------
introduce term unified section
Used for some sections which process data in unified manner:
jobs, mirroring and availability_groups for now
Change-Id: I7fe09180f1ffc1d51f4058b7fc1e6f59bc7d2fe5
Commit: 97a77433f54a308c446c5d8b07938b6b72c95ea6
https://github.com/Checkmk/checkmk/commit/97a77433f54a308c446c5d8b07938b6b7…
Author: Sergey Kipnis <sergey.kipnis(a)checkmk.com>
Date: 2024-01-11 (Thu, 11 Jan 2024)
Changed paths:
M packages/check-sql/tests/common/tools.rs
M packages/check-sql/tests/test_ms_sql.rs
Log Message:
-----------
add easy logging functionality during integration testing
Change-Id: Iebd20c5a93432aa6ae2f9a2807d7a18c1570169c
Commit: 6088f5339b1b4a8a1220ca32935884cb6c13363a
https://github.com/Checkmk/checkmk/commit/6088f5339b1b4a8a1220ca32935884cb6…
Author: Sergey Kipnis <sergey.kipnis(a)checkmk.com>
Date: 2024-01-11 (Thu, 11 Jan 2024)
Changed paths:
M packages/check-sql/src/ms_sql/instance.rs
Log Message:
-----------
check-sql: unify database indexed sections generation
Change-Id: I8d730509babadf9400f4f95c3e96bb5faad8e3e1
Commit: bdf0efb3d2516b4d3d27823e8fc72fe382dc1008
https://github.com/Checkmk/checkmk/commit/bdf0efb3d2516b4d3d27823e8fc72fe38…
Author: Joerg Herbel <joerg.herbel(a)checkmk.com>
Date: 2024-01-11 (Thu, 11 Jan 2024)
Changed paths:
M tests/integration/conftest.py
M tests/integration/omd/test_dcd_integration.py
M tests/integration/omd/test_web_access.py
Log Message:
-----------
Integration tests: Use markers from testlib for edition-dep. skipping
Change-Id: Ib7c367de1d61176966cb99443ba8fac75e568b36
Compare: https://github.com/Checkmk/checkmk/compare/40423ee3ce39...bdf0efb3d251
Branch: refs/heads/master
Home: https://github.com/Checkmk/checkmk
Commit: 2757c3dd6191f62f4cced2eda7157b95cb546227
https://github.com/Checkmk/checkmk/commit/2757c3dd6191f62f4cced2eda7157b95c…
Author: Weblate Transfer job <weblate(a)checkmk.com>
Date: 2024-01-11 (Thu, 11 Jan 2024)
Changed paths:
M locale/de/LC_MESSAGES/multisite.po
M locale/es/LC_MESSAGES/multisite.po
M locale/fr/LC_MESSAGES/multisite.po
M locale/it/LC_MESSAGES/multisite.po
M locale/ja/LC_MESSAGES/multisite.po
M locale/nl/LC_MESSAGES/multisite.po
M locale/pt_PT/LC_MESSAGES/multisite.po
M locale/ro/LC_MESSAGES/multisite.po
Log Message:
-----------
[Weblate] Updated translation files
Translation: checkmk/software
Translate-URL: https://translate.checkmk.com/projects/checkmk/software/